Property summary
This exceptional commercial land assemblage in Wake Forest, NC, presents a unique investment opportunity. Located on the corner of South Main Street, at the intersection of Highway 98 and US 1-A, this property comprises three separate lots owned by three different parties. Therefore, offers must be structured to accommodate individual owners, either through separate offers or a single Letter of Intent/Purchase and Contract representing all owners. Detailed owner information is available in a provided memorandum. The property's prime location offers significant potential, but prospective buyers should be aware that a Traffic Improvement Study (TIS) may be required as part of any master plan development, with the buyer responsible for the TIS costs. The Town of Wake Forest is currently updating its Unified Development Ordinance (UDO) and Land Use Maps, which includes potential rezoning of these properties for commercial use. While rezoning is anticipated, a buyer could pursue rezoning independently through the planning board and board of commissioners. A drone video and further details are available online. The asking price for this assemblage is $1,100,000. This is a rare opportunity to acquire a significant commercial parcel in a rapidly growing area.
